Notes on Ship


Letter of MarqueHCA26
HCA 26/6/37 1756 October 5

Commander: William Death.

Ship: Terrible.

Burden: 300 tons.

Crew: 220.

Owners: Thomas Brown and Samuel Brooks of London, merchants.

Lieutenant: Robert Wilkinson.

Gunner: Thomas Snaggs.

Boatswain: John Brown.

Carpenter: Thomas Dixon.

Surgeon: Thomas Edwards.

Cook: Joseph Newton.

Armament: 24 carriage and 20 swivel guns.

Folio: 38
